What is Hills?

Hills
ManufacturingIndustrial Machinery & Equipment

Founded in 1971, Hills Inc. operates as a premier innovator in the design and manufacture of sophisticated multi-component fiber extrusion technologies. The company provides a comprehensive suite of machinery tailored for the fiber and nonwovens industries, encompassing specialized equipment for Multi-Filament, Mono-Filament, Staple, Spunbond, Meltblown, and Solvent Spinning processes. Beyond its hardware manufacturing capabilities, Hills Inc. distinguishes itself through a value-added service model, offering clients access to state-of-the-art laboratory facilities for product development and rigorous fiber trials. This dual-pronged approach of high-precision engineering and technical consultancy positions the firm as an essential partner for synthetic fiber manufacturers seeking to optimize production efficiency and material performance.
